- 電話:0535-6266360
- 微信號:kuaiwang002
- 網(wǎng)址:m.rencaiputian.com
- 地址:山東省煙臺市芝罘區(qū)青年路16號匯通商務大廈5層
網(wǎng)站建設過程中是如何提高網(wǎng)站加載速度
一優(yōu)化網(wǎng)站代碼。作為瀏覽網(wǎng)站時必須讀取的文zhi件之一,必定要重視對它的優(yōu)化,所謂的代版碼優(yōu)化。
二壓縮權圖片文件。通常多媒體形式的網(wǎng)站內(nèi)容占據(jù)頁面的空間較大,隨著多媒體內(nèi)容的增加,若不做有優(yōu)化處理,占據(jù)的資源將會是成倍地增加,導致打開速度變慢。
三圖片調(diào)用統(tǒng)一。若網(wǎng)站的圖片來自不同的網(wǎng)絡資源,那么建議站長們將所有的圖片資源整合到統(tǒng)一的文件中進行調(diào)用,由于在網(wǎng)站被解析圖片來源時,若來自的地址不同,那么就要花費更多的時間來逐一調(diào)取解析,這樣就會浪費部分時間,導致速度變慢。
四使用響應式設計。當然網(wǎng)站也涉及到在不同設備中被打開,有些網(wǎng)站建設時會采用重定向的方法對網(wǎng)站進行不同設備的交替變換,但這種方法使得網(wǎng)站在瀏覽器上的請求就會延長加載的時間。
五巧用瀏覽器。這一點則是站在用戶自身角度來說的,不排除有時候用戶打開網(wǎng)站的頁面數(shù)量過多而導致瀏覽的加載速度變慢的情況 運維層bai面的優(yōu)化:
運維層次的優(yōu)化
盡可能的將html,js,css部署到ducbn服務器上zhi。
開啟etag或者過dao期時間,以便瀏覽器端回盡可能的使用緩存答
開啟http的gzip壓縮
開啟http/2
開啟HSTS以便讓上一條總是生效
開啟 http concat
靜態(tài)資源使用不同的域名,以便減少cookie體積。
web前端開發(fā)層面的優(yōu)化:
代碼丑化(壓縮)
圖片矢量化,比如icon font,svg等
js和css的http請求合并。(注意開啟了http/2的時候,不要濫用,讓瀏覽器充分發(fā)揮它的緩存特性)
調(diào)整加載順序,先html,后css,*后js
使用服務器端預渲染技術。
圖片懶加載。
內(nèi)容分頁加載或懶加載。
*后四條優(yōu)化的是用戶感知層面上的速度,其中*后三條甚*會增加網(wǎng)絡傳輸?shù)目倲?shù)據(jù)量,但會讓用戶覺得反而速度快了。